This appendix contains the following information about troubleshooting:
D.1 Verifying Requirements
Before you try any of the troubleshooting steps in this appendix, do the following:
- Check that the system meets the requirements and that you have completed all of the preinstallation tasks specified in Chapter 2, 'Oracle Database Client Preinstallation Requirements'.
- Read the release notes for the product on your platform before installing it. The release notes are available on the Oracle Database installation media. You can find the latest version of the release notes on the Oracle Technology Network Web site:

D.3Reviewing the Log of an Installation Session
When you run Oracle Universal Installer on a computer with no Oracle software installed, it creates a directory called:
During this first installation and all subsequent installations, Oracle Universal Installer records all of the actions that it performs in a log file in this directory. If you encounter problems during the installation, review the log file for information about possible causes of the problem.

- If you run Oracle Universal Installer during the time that Windows Scheduler jobs are running, then you may encounter unexplained installation problems if your Windows Scheduler job is performing cleanup, and temporary files are deleted before the installation is finished. Oracle recommends that you complete installation before the Windows Scheduler jobs are run, or disable Windows Scheduler jobs that perform cleanup of temporary files until after the installation is completed.

D.5.2Fatal Errors
If you receive a fatal error while a configuration assistant is running:
- Remove the failed installation as described in 'Cleaning Up After a Failed Installation'.
- Correct the cause of the fatal error.
- Reinstall the Oracle software.

D.6 Troubleshooting Inventory Issues
If you face any of the following situations for Oracle home, then run the
opatch lsinventory -detail
command to list the contents of the inventory and see section 'Recovering from inventory corruption' in the Oracle Universal Installer and OPatch User's Guide for information on fixing the issue.- Oracle home is cloned without completing the inventory steps.
- There is bad inventory.
- Inventory is not available but it is created when the Oracle Enterprise Manager Agent is installed in a separate Oracle home.
D.7 Cleaning Up After a Failed Installation
If an installation fails, you must remove files that Oracle Universal Installer created during the attempted installation and remove the Oracle home directory. Follow the instructions in Chapter 5, 'Removing Oracle Database Client Software' to run Oracle Universal Installer to deinstall Oracle Database Client, manually remove the Oracle directory, and remove Oracle from the Registry Editor keys. Afterwards, reinstall the software.
